我正在查看索引操作统计 SQL Server 2016 报告。其中一列名为“# Locks”,有两个子列“行”和“页”。
根据报告,我的主键索引锁定了 350,000 行和 220 万页。
我的理解是 350,000 行分为 220 万页。
那么,我们是否可以将单个表数据行拆分为多个页面呢?
SQL Server 页面大小为 8KB,因此如果您的行数据大于此大小,它肯定会被拆分为多个页面。 SQL Server 自动执行此操作。
如需进一步参考,您可以阅读以下内容: 了解页面和范围